Amanita muscaria contains two main compounds: muscimol and ibotenic acid. These are different from psilocybin and do not have any health benefits. Muscimol affects neurotransmitters in the brain, dampening its activity (similar to Valium), while ibotenic acid is a toxin similar to glutamate that can harm the brain.
Muscimol poisoning rarely leads to death, mostly causing severe digestion problems. Ibotenic acid may cause long-term neurological damage - it is normally used in research labs to destroy specific areas of rat brains to study the function of different brain regions.
So while harvesting and consuming fly agaric is not strictly forbidden in most countries, promoting it as a "health product" is a serious issue.
